Cleaning a drain is not enjoyable by any means, but it is an vital part of being a house owner or occupant. When you clean your bathroom drains pipes monthly, you can prevent blockages, avoid bad odors, and determine underlying problems that could lead to costly repair work expenses. Cleaning up a drain is simple, and just takes ten minutes with a snake and drain cleaner. While there is absolutely nothing incorrect with cleaning your bathroom drains yourself, we suggest that you have a plumbing technician tidy all of the drains pipes in your home every number of months. Here is an extensive look at why you ought to clean your restroom drains every month:

1. Prevent Clogs
One of the most apparent reasons for cleaning your bathroom drains pipes every month is to avoid clogs. When you tidy your drains pipes routinely, you will not end up with deep obstructions that require strong chemicals and professional devices. While you can clean your restroom drains pipes on your own, we recommend that you call a plumbing professional to professionally clean your drains a few times per year.

2. Prevent Bad Odors
There is absolutely nothing more awkward than a foul-smelling bathroom. Blocked drains can trigger germs to develop, leading to pungent smells. A expert plumber can not only unblock your drain however also deodorize it. You can pour hot water and bleach down the drain to get rid of some of the bad smells, however that is only a short-lived fix.

3. Recognize Underlying Issues
When you clean your drain once a month, you can determine underlying problems prior to they end up being severe issues. If you discover debris coming out of your bathroom drains with a snake cleaner, they could be rusting. Any atypical products coming out of a drain ought to raise issues. If it is not just the normal hair and gunk, you should call a plumbing technician to see if your restroom drains pipes requirement to be fixed.

4. Faster Draining
A slow-draining sink or shower is a good indication that you require to clean the pipes. When you tidy your drains monthly, you need to never ever have to fret about slow-draining sinks or showers.

5. Avoid Extensive Damage
As pointed out, frequently cleaning your restroom drains pipes can help recognize underlying concerns that are more serious than a sink obstructed with hair. The typical expense to repair a drain line is $696, which is a lot more expensive than the simple $10 it takes to clean your drains monthly. Serious clogs can harm your entire plumbing system and even have an effect on the public systems and the quality of water.

If you have a gas hot water heater, you ought to frequently check the pilot light for extreme soot accumulation. Excessive soot accumulation can trigger a clogged up flue, which can lead to carbon monoxide dripping into your house. Thus, a regular check up of the pilot light is really essential in making certain there isn't a accumulation of soot.

Eliminate smells in your waste-disposal system. In most cases' odors in your waste-disposal system may not suggest a obstruction, but simply little food particles that have begun to rot. Place a combination of lemon peel and ice in the system, and run it for about a minute. Follow this with a great amount of cold water. Try a degrease or specialized waste disposal cleaner if this does not help.

Make sure that you avoid throwing fats down the drain after you clean up your meal. Fats can solidify in time which can trigger a drainage problem and corrupt your water flow. Throw away fats and different types of cooking oils in the garbage after you finish with your meal.

To get rid of dirt that builds up under the edges of faucets, think about utilizing an old toothbrush, instead of cleansing products. Lots of cleansing products will just cause damage to your faucets, and some of this damage could be severe. Just dip the tooth brush into warm water and after that utilize it.

Waste disposal unit are a typical cause of plumbing problems, which is an easy problem to fix. Do not simply put whatever down the disposal or treat it like a second trash can. Use the disposal things that would be challenging to dispose of normally. Putting all leftover food down the sink is a excellent way to produce obstructions.

Make sure to never leave any combustible liquids near your water heater. Certain liquids like fuel, solvents, or adhesives are combustible, and if left too close to the water heater, can ignite. Location it far away from your water heating system if you have to have these liquids in your basement.
